Richmond pharma company Kaléo acquired
New York-based Marathon Asset Management LP announced Monday it has entered into a definitive agreement to acquire Richmond-based privately held pharmaceutical company Kaléo Inc., which is known for making injectors to treat allergic anaphylaxis and opioids overdoses. Former LeClair Ryan execs reach $10M settlement
Former executives at Richmond-based LeClair Ryan PLLC have reached a settlement with the firm’s insurer and bankruptcy trustee over $10 million in pending claims, according to a report from The American Lawyer. $41.9M apartment building coming to Richmond’s Manchester neighborhood
Atlanta and Washington, D.C.-based developer Capital City Real Estate is building a seven-story, 173,000-square-foot multifamily project in Richmond‘s Manchester neighborhood about a mile from downtown Richmond. VPM Media Corp. purchases Style Weekly
VPM Media Corp., the parent company of Richmond-based VPM public television and radio stations, announced Thursday it has acquired Style Weekly, the Richmond publication that was closed down in September by its owner, Alden Global Capital, after nearly 39 years in print. Virginia Council of CEOs expands to Roanoke
The Virginia Council of CEOs, a Richmond-based nonprofit serving small and midsize business owners, has expanded to Roanoke, it announced last week. The organization has launched its first CEO peer roundtable in the Roanoke market and expects to form a second group shortly. About a year ago, the council announced plans to expand statewide. Stephen Moret to leave VEDP
Virginia Economic Development Partnership President and CEO Stephen Moret will leave VEDP to become president and CEO of Indianapolis-based Strada Education Network in January, Strada and VEDP announced Wednesday. Bon Secours acquires Richmond-based Tuckahoe Orthopaedics
Bon Secours has acquired Richmond-based Tuckahoe Orthopaedics and will operate the three-location medical practice as part of Bon Secours Medical Group, the health system announced Tuesday.
